Products
InfluxData's key products include InfluxDB Cloud and InfluxDB Clustered, catering to both cloud and on-premises deployment needs. The InfluxDB 3.0 version introduces features such as a single datastore for all time series data, native SQL support, low latency queries, unlimited cardinality, and effective data compression. The platform supports an extensive range of over 300 plugins, ensuring wide compatibility and integration with various systems.

Company Overview
InfluxData, headquartered in San Francisco, CA, with remote teams, operates within the B2B infrastructure sub-industry. With a team size of 210 and a global presence, including regions such as the United States, America/Canada, and fully remote work settings, InfluxData was part of the Y-Combinator W13 batch. Recognized as a G2 Leader in the Time Series category, InfluxData is known for its usability, customer relationships, and high recommendations from users.
